Can a German Shepherd beat a wolf?
A German Shepherd cannot beat a wolf in a fight and would likely withstand serious injuries or get killed in the event of a wolf attack. Although they are very strong, German Shepherds do not have the physique necessary to withstand wolf bites or consistently force a wolf to back down.Can German Shepherd fight wolf?
It is very unlikely that German Shepherds can kill a wolf, as they are considerably smaller in size and have a lesser bite force. Wolves have extremely sharp teeth and can easily take down an adult GSD with a bite on its neck.How much stronger is a wolf than a German Shepherd?
German Shepherd Dogs have 238 psi of bite force, and a wolf has a bite force of up to 1200psi. With this in mind, a wolf can easily kill a German Shepherd Dog (or any other dog) in a fight, let alone a human.What dog is capable of killing a wolf?
Roosevelt wrote that many ranchmen of Colorado, Wyoming, and Montana in the final decade of the 19th century managed to breed greyhound or deerhound packs capable of killing wolves unassisted, if numbering in three or more. These greyhounds were usually thirty inches at the shoulder and weighed 90 lbs.Can a Doberman beat a wolf?

Coyotes are smaller than wolves, but if they're in a larger pack and the wolf feels outnumbered, things can quickly turn ugly. Wolves have the size advantage over the coyote, meaning that they will often win a fight with a pack of coyotes.What is the largest wolf?
The Northwestern wolf (Canis lupus occidentalis) is known by many names, including the Mackenzie Valley wolf, Canadian timber wolf, and Alaskan timber wolf. It is the largest wolf in the world, with the average male weighing 137 lb, while the average female weighs 101 lb.
